Hawarden Municipal Airport

Hawarden Municipal Airport (FAA LID: 2Y2) was a city-owned, public-use airport located two nautical miles (4 km) north of the central business district of Hawarden, a city in Sioux County, Iowa, United States.[1] It was closed at unspecified date.

Facilities and aircraft

Hawarden Municipal Airport covered an area of 69 acres (28 ha) at an elevation of 1,190 feet (363 m) above mean sea level. It had one runway designated 16/34 with a concrete surface measuring 2,030 by 50 feet (619 x 15 m).[1]

For the 12-month period ending April 16, 2008, the airport had 1,250 general aviation aircraft operations, an average of 104 per month. At that time there were five single-engine aircraft based at this airport.[1]
